Qwen
海外云服務(wù)器 40個(gè)地區可選 亞太云服務(wù)器 香港 日本 韓國
云虛擬主機 個(gè)人和企業(yè)網(wǎng)站的理想選擇 俄羅斯電商外貿虛擬主機 贈送SSL證書(shū)
美國云虛擬主機 助力出海企業(yè)低成本上云 WAF網(wǎng)站防火墻 為您的業(yè)務(wù)網(wǎng)站保駕護航
靜態(tài)網(wǎng)頁(yè)的 CDN 加速策略主要涉及以下幾個(gè)方面:,,1. **選擇合適的 CDN 提供商**:選擇一個(gè)可靠的 CDN 提供商,如阿里云、百度云或騰訊云。,,2. **配置域名解析**:將靜態(tài)網(wǎng)頁(yè)的域名指向 CDN 服務(wù)器的 IP 地址。這通常通過(guò) DNS 設置實(shí)現。,,3. **使用 HTTP/2 和 HTTPS 協(xié)議**:確保靜態(tài)網(wǎng)頁(yè)使用 HTTP/2 或 HTTPS 協(xié)議以提高加載速度和安全性。,,4. **優(yōu)化文件類(lèi)型**:將圖片、視頻等靜態(tài)資源轉換為更小的格式(如 WebP)以減少傳輸大小。,,5. **分塊傳輸**:在 CDN 上啟用分塊傳輸,這樣可以減少單個(gè)請求的大小,從而加快下載速度。,,6. **緩存設置**:合理設置 CDN 的緩存策略,包括緩存時(shí)間、是否支持瀏覽器緩存等。,,7. **監控和優(yōu)化**:定期檢查 CDN 的性能指標,及時(shí)調整策略,保證網(wǎng)站的訪(fǎng)問(wèn)速度。,,8. **HTTPS 加密**:對于靜態(tài)網(wǎng)頁(yè),建議使用 HTTPS 協(xié)議進(jìn)行加密,保護用戶(hù)數據的安全性。,,9. **內容壓縮**:在 CDN 上啟用內容壓縮功能,減少頁(yè)面加載時(shí)間。,,10. **CDN 內容加速**:利用 CDN 的全球分布網(wǎng)絡(luò )加速靜態(tài)資源的訪(fǎng)問(wèn),降低延遲。,,這些策略結合實(shí)施,可以顯著(zhù)提升靜態(tài)網(wǎng)頁(yè)的加載速度,增強用戶(hù)體驗。
CDN 的強大優(yōu)勢:提升靜態(tài)網(wǎng)頁(yè)加載速度
在當今數字化時(shí)代,網(wǎng)絡(luò )速度已經(jīng)成為影響用戶(hù)體驗的重要因素,對于網(wǎng)站而言,提供快速、穩定且高質(zhì)量的內容訪(fǎng)問(wèn)服務(wù)至關(guān)重要,為了解決這一問(wèn)題,Content Delivery Network(CDN)技術(shù)應運而生,本文將探討CDN如何加速靜態(tài)網(wǎng)頁(yè),并分享一些實(shí)用的實(shí)踐方法。
什么是 CDN?
CDN 是一種通過(guò)遍布全球各地的數據中心來(lái)加速數據傳輸的技術(shù),它利用互聯(lián)網(wǎng)的分布式網(wǎng)絡(luò )結構,將用戶(hù)請求發(fā)送到離用戶(hù)最近的服務(wù)器,從而提高數據的下載速度和穩定性,這對于靜態(tài)網(wǎng)頁(yè)尤為重要,因為它們通常包含大量文件,如圖片、CSS 文件、JavaScript 文件等。
如何使用 CDN 加速靜態(tài)網(wǎng)頁(yè)?
1、選擇合適的 CDN:需要選擇一個(gè)可靠的 CDN 提供商,根據網(wǎng)站的需求和目標受眾,可以選擇不同類(lèi)型的 CDN,例如邊緣緩存、CDN 內容分發(fā)、CDN 網(wǎng)站加速等。
2、配置 CDN 資源:將你的靜態(tài)資源(如 HTML、CSS、JavaScript、圖像等)上傳到 CDN 上,并確保這些資源能夠被正確地解析和顯示。
3、配置 URL 變更規則:為了優(yōu)化用戶(hù)訪(fǎng)問(wèn)體驗,可以配置URL 變更規則,使用戶(hù)看到的是原始的靜態(tài)資源路徑,而不是經(jīng)過(guò) CDN 處理后的路徑。
4、設置緩存策略:合理設置緩存策略,比如設置不同的緩存時(shí)間,以避免頻繁更新靜態(tài)資源時(shí)對用戶(hù)的訪(fǎng)問(wèn)產(chǎn)生壓力。
5、監控和優(yōu)化:定期監控 CDN 的性能指標,如帶寬使用情況、響應時(shí)間、錯誤率等,根據監控結果進(jìn)行必要的調整,以?xún)?yōu)化 CDN 的性能。
實(shí)踐案例
假設你有一個(gè)名為example.com
的網(wǎng)站,其中包含大量的靜態(tài)文件,你可以按照以下步驟使用 CDN 加速這個(gè)網(wǎng)站:
1、選擇 CDN 提供商:選擇一個(gè)知名的 CDN 提供商,如阿里云、騰訊云或百度云。
2、上傳靜態(tài)資源:將你的靜態(tài)資源(如 HTML、CSS、JavaScript、圖像等)上傳到 CDN 上。
3、配置 URL 變更規則:配置URL 變更規則,確保用戶(hù)看到的是原始的靜態(tài)資源路徑。
4、設置緩存策略:設置合理的緩存策略,比如設置不同的緩存時(shí)間,以避免頻繁更新靜態(tài)資源時(shí)對用戶(hù)的訪(fǎng)問(wèn)產(chǎn)生壓力。
5、監控和優(yōu)化:定期監控 CDN 的性能指標,如帶寬使用情況、響應時(shí)間、錯誤率等,根據監控結果進(jìn)行必要的調整,以?xún)?yōu)化 CDN 的性能。
通過(guò)以上步驟,你可以有效地使用 CDN 加速靜態(tài)網(wǎng)頁(yè),從而顯著(zhù)提高網(wǎng)站的加載速度和用戶(hù)體驗。
掃描二維碼推送至手機訪(fǎng)問(wèn)。
版權聲明:本文由特網(wǎng)科技發(fā)布,如需轉載請注明出處。